Originally launched in Saudi Arabia, TAFFI was born out of a mission to democratize personal styling, a luxury once reserved for the elite. Founder Shahad Geoffrey, inspired by subscription services like Stitch Fix, sought to solve the "guesswork" of online shopping for women in the Middle East.

This technological leap addresses one of the fashion industry’s most dirty secrets: waste. The traditional model is notoriously inefficient; brands produce massive quantities of stock based on hunches, and when the season ends, unsold goods are incinerated or buried in landfills. By leveraging AI to predict demand with frightening accuracy, Taffi Inc. champions a "demand-driven" model. They can produce only what is needed, minimizing overproduction and significantly reducing the carbon footprint associated with unsold inventory. In this light, Taffi is not merely a tech success story; it is a case study in how algorithmic efficiency can be a driver for environmental sustainability.
